Kathmandu’s temperature drops to 3.5°C today



KATHMANDU: The Kathmandu Valley recorded its lowest minimum temperature since mid-January today (Wednesday). The Weather Forecasting Division reported that the temperature in the capital dropped to 3.5 degrees Celsius at 5:45 am.

This early reading is preliminary, with the official minimum temperature scheduled to be confirmed at 8:45 am. Meteorologists warn that the temperature could fall even further by then.

With winter still ongoing, cold weather systems may lead to additional drops in temperature. Residents are advised to take precautions, particularly during the early morning hours.
